### SOLQC

SOLQC is a novel analysis tool, which enables fast and comprehensive analysis of synthetic oligo libraries, providing the user with comprehensive information and insights about the quality and state of the library.

The **SOLQC** software is a joint effort between the Technion and IDC Herzliya.
